色哟哟视频在线观看-色哟哟视频在线-色哟哟欧美15最新在线-色哟哟免费在线观看-国产l精品国产亚洲区在线观看-国产l精品国产亚洲区久久

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

云服務器 Flexus X 實例,Docker 集成搭建 Redis 集群

jf_81200783 ? 來源:jf_81200783 ? 作者:jf_81200783 ? 2025-01-13 13:37 ? 次閱讀

Redis 集群是一種分布式的 Redis 解決方案,能夠在多個節點之間分片存儲數據,實現水平擴展和高可用性。與傳統的主從架構不同,Redis 集群支持數據自動分片、主節點故障自動切換,并可以在多臺服務器之間平衡負載,確保系統的高可用性和數據一致性

搭建 Redis 集群

1、購買華為云 Flexus X 實例

Flexus云服務器X實例-華為云 (huaweicloud.com)

2、安裝 docker,并檢查安裝版本(此處我已安裝不做演示)

curl -fsSL https://get.docker.com | bashdocker -version

wKgZPGeEpoGAYOG4AAC1_vyawpY390.png

3、拉取 redis 鏡像

docker pull redis:6.0.8

wKgZO2eEpoKABuaKAAFXEznZ4ZQ903.png

4、使用 docker network create命令可以創建一個自定義的 Docker 網絡,用于連接容器,創建 Redis 集群時,容器需要在同一網絡中以便彼此通信

docker network create redis-cluster-net

wKgZO2eEpoKAPL_uAAGObVgNO3Q790.png

5、啟動了三個 Redis 容器實例,每個實例位于自定義網絡 redis-cluster-net中,且 Redis 集群模式已開啟,作為主節點

dockerrun -itd--nameredis-master1 --networkredis-cluster-net -p6379:6379 -v/data/redis/share/redis-node-1:/data redis:6.0.8 --cluster-enabledyes --appendonlyyes --port6379

wKgZO2eEpoOAV5J1AAD1RxUMqck814.png

dockerrun -itd--nameredis-master2 --networkredis-cluster-net -p6380:6379 -v/data/redis/share/redis-node-2:/data redis:6.0.8 --cluster-enabledyes --appendonlyyes --port6379

wKgZO2eEpoOAMDD3AADtoW09Uq0967.png

dockerrun -itd--nameredis-master3 --networkredis-cluster-net -p6381:6379 -v/data/redis/share/redis-node-3:/data redis:6.0.8 --cluster-enabledyes --appendonlyyes --port6379

wKgZPGeEpoSAR0smAAD3E8NTisw735.png

6、啟動了三個 Redis 從節點 redis-slave1, redis-slave2, redis-slave3,接下來需要將這些從節點加入到 Redis 集群中,指定它們分別作為主節點的從節點

dockerrun -itd--nameredis-slave1 --networkredis-cluster-net -p6382:6379 -v/data/redis/share/redis-slave-1:/data redis:6.0.8 --cluster-enabledyes --appendonlyyes --port6379

wKgZO2eEpoSAcZZuAAD1eyIqzI0844.png

dockerrun -itd--nameredis-slave2 --networkredis-cluster-net -p6383:6379 -v/data/redis/share/redis-slave-2:/data redis:6.0.8 --cluster-enabledyes --appendonlyyes --port6379

wKgZPGeEpoWAdjY6AAD1bVz76Ig583.png

dockerrun -itd--nameredis-slave3 --networkredis-cluster-net -p6384:6379 -v/data/redis/share/redis-slave-3:/data redis:6.0.8 --cluster-enabledyes --appendonlyyes --port6379

wKgZO2eEpoWAHG5VAAD2BGzmIoE142.png

7、進入之前的任意一個主節點容器,比如 redis-master1

dockerexec -itredis-master1 /bin/bash

wKgZPGeEpoaAM3GzAAC4QTLK9GU931.png

8、使用 redis-cli連接到 Redis 集群并配置從節點,需要知道每個主節點和從節點的容器 IP 地址或主機名,此處查詢容器 IP 地址或主機名

dockerinspect redis-master1 |grepIPAddressdockerinspect redis-master2 |grepIPAddressdockerinspect redis-master3 |grepIPAddressdockerinspect redis-slave1 |grepIPAddressdockerinspect redis-slave2 |grepIPAddressdockerinspect redis-slave3 |grepIPAddress

wKgZO2eEpoaAfo2zAAHUYHoUQag528.png

9、將從節點添加到集群,創建 Redis 集群

redis-cli--clustercreate 172.18.0.2:6379 172.18.0.3:6379 172.18.0.4:6379 172.18.0.5:6379 172.18.0.6:6379 172.18.0.7:6379 --cluster-replicas1

redis-cli:

?Redis 的命令行工具,用于與 Redis 服務器進行交互。

--cluster create:

?指示 redis-cli以集群模式創建 Redis 集群。

172.18.0.2:6379, 172.18.0.3:6379, 172.18.0.4:6379:

?這三個 IP 地址和端口組合代表要添加到集群中的主節點。

?主節點負責處理寫入和讀取請求。

172.18.0.5:6379, 172.18.0.6:6379, 172.18.0.7:6379:

?這三個 IP 地址和端口組合代表要添加到集群中的從節點。

?從節點是主節點的數據副本,提供冗余和高可用性。

--cluster-replicas 1:

?指定每個主節點有一個從節點(副本)。這意味著在創建集群時,Redis 將自動為每個主節點分配一個從節點

wKgZPGeEpoeAOq2EAAJcoHii3V8525.png

10、檢查集群狀態

redis-cli-c-p6379 cluster nodes

wKgZO2eEpoiABhKzAAMPVmpbL5Y468.png

?如上 redis 集群就算部署成功了,接下來可以實現數據存儲和管理、集群管理、性能優化等

數據存儲和管理

數據寫入:使用 SET 和 GET 命令存儲和檢索數據

redis-cli-c-p6379 SET mykey "Hello, Redis!"redis-cli-c-p6379 GET mykey

數據結構: 利用 Redis 提供的多種數據結構(如列表、集合、有序集合、哈希等)進行復雜數據操作

集群管理

監控集群狀態: 使用 CLUSTER INFO 命令獲取集群的狀態信息

redis-cli-c-p6379 CLUSTER INFO

添加/刪除節點: 根據需求,可以動態地添加或移除節點

性能優化

監控性能: 使用 INFO 命令監控 Redis 的性能指標,了解內存使用、命令統計等

redis-cli-c-p6379 INFO

總結

華為云 Flexus X 實例上搭建 Docker 集成的 Redis 集群,體會到了云計算與容器技術的強大結合,繼續探索更復雜的架構,提升應用的性能和可擴展性,為發和運維技能提升奠定了堅實的基礎,如果有小伙伴和我一樣需要持續學習可以一同購買華為云 Flexus X 實例搭建案例學習,此刻也是華為云 828 Flexus X 實例大力優惠時刻,性價比非常高!

華為云828 Flexus X實例

審核編輯 黃宇

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• 云服務器
    +關注

    關注

    0

    文章

    692

    瀏覽量

    13386
  • Docker
    +關注

    關注

    0

    文章

    487

    瀏覽量

    11886
  • 華為云
    +關注

    關注

    3

    文章

    2653

    瀏覽量

    17496
收藏 人收藏

    評論

    相關推薦

    Flexus 服務器 X 實例安裝 Docker 管理工具 Portainer

    。在此強大平臺上部署如 Portainer CE 這樣的容器管理工具,不僅能夠極大地簡化 Docker 環境的管理流程,還能進一步提升運維效率與自動化水平,讓用戶的云端體驗更加流暢自如。 一、Flexus
    的頭像 發表于 01-13 18:46 ?56次閱讀
    <b class='flag-5'>Flexus</b> <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>安裝 <b class='flag-5'>Docker</b> 管理工具 Portainer

    服務器 Flexus X 實例Docker 集成搭建搭建 Flink

    夠同時處理實時數據流和靜態數據集,使得數據處理更加靈活高效 華為云端口放行 ??服務器放行對應端口 8082 Docker 安裝并配置鏡像加速 1、購買華為 Flexus
    的頭像 發表于 01-13 18:17 ?87次閱讀
    <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>,<b class='flag-5'>Docker</b> <b class='flag-5'>集成</b><b class='flag-5'>搭建</b><b class='flag-5'>搭建</b> Flink

    服務器 Flexus X 實例Docker 集成搭建 DVWA 靶場

    華為 Flexus X 實例 Flexus服務器
    的頭像 發表于 01-13 18:17 ?96次閱讀
    <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>,<b class='flag-5'>Docker</b> <b class='flag-5'>集成</b><b class='flag-5'>搭建</b> DVWA 靶場

    服務器 Flexus X 實例Docker 集成搭建 YesPlayMusic 網易音樂播放

    配置鏡像加速 1、購買華為 Flexus X 實例 Flexus
    的頭像 發表于 01-13 18:17 ?96次閱讀
    <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>,<b class='flag-5'>Docker</b> <b class='flag-5'>集成</b><b class='flag-5'>搭建</b> YesPlayMusic 網易<b class='flag-5'>云</b>音樂播放<b class='flag-5'>器</b>

    服務器 Flexus X 實例Docker 集成搭建 MinIO

    、購買華為 Flexus X 實例 Flexus服務器
    的頭像 發表于 01-13 18:16 ?86次閱讀
    <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>,<b class='flag-5'>Docker</b> <b class='flag-5'>集成</b><b class='flag-5'>搭建</b> MinIO

    服務器 Flexus X 實例Docker 集成搭建 Grafana 開源數據可視化平臺

    的用戶界面,用戶可以輕松創建和自定義動態儀表板,以實時展示關鍵指標和數據趨勢 華為云端口放行 ??服務器放行對應端口 9955 Docker 安裝并配置鏡像加速 1、購買華為 Flexus
    的頭像 發表于 01-13 15:50 ?55次閱讀
    <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>,<b class='flag-5'>Docker</b> <b class='flag-5'>集成</b><b class='flag-5'>搭建</b> Grafana 開源數據可視化平臺

    服務器 Flexus X 實例Docker 集成搭建 NGINX

    Docker 集成搭建 NGINX 1、購買華為 Flexus X
    的頭像 發表于 01-13 11:09 ?49次閱讀
    <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>,<b class='flag-5'>Docker</b> <b class='flag-5'>集成</b><b class='flag-5'>搭建</b> NGINX

    基于華為 Flexus 服務器 X 實例快速搭建 Halo 博客平臺

    如何基于華為 Flexus 服務器 X 實例快速搭建
    的頭像 發表于 01-08 11:46 ?164次閱讀
    基于華為<b class='flag-5'>云</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>快速<b class='flag-5'>搭建</b> Halo 博客平臺

    華為 Flexus X 實例 docker 部署 jdk21 最新版 jenkins 搭建自己的 devops 服務器

    不要錯過這個機會。趕緊去看看吧! 什么是華為 Flexus X 實例 ·?華為 Flexus
    的頭像 發表于 01-02 11:58 ?68次閱讀
    華為<b class='flag-5'>云</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b> <b class='flag-5'>docker</b> 部署 jdk21 最新版 jenkins <b class='flag-5'>搭建</b>自己的 devops <b class='flag-5'>服務器</b>

    Flexus 服務器搭建基礎環境

    。 今天,有幸拿到一臺 華為 FlexusX 實例服務器 ,去年體驗下 L
    的頭像 發表于 12-31 10:38 ?244次閱讀
    <b class='flag-5'>Flexus</b> <b class='flag-5'>云</b><b class='flag-5'>服務器</b><b class='flag-5'>搭建</b>基礎環境

    華為 Flexus 服務器 X 實例的使用教程

    引言 選擇一款性價比高、性能強勁的服務器是 IT 技術人員常面臨的問題。華為Flexus 服務
    的頭像 發表于 12-30 09:16 ?222次閱讀
    華為<b class='flag-5'>云</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>的使用教程

    Flexus 服務器 X 實例:在 Docker 環境下搭建 java 開發環境

    和開發者精心打造。它以卓越的柔性算力,為我們在 Docker 環境下搭建 java 開發環境提供有力支撐。 一、Flexus 服務器
    的頭像 發表于 12-30 09:07 ?212次閱讀
    <b class='flag-5'>Flexus</b> <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>:在 <b class='flag-5'>Docker</b> 環境下<b class='flag-5'>搭建</b> java 開發環境

    基于華為 Flexus 服務器 X 實例搭建 Halo 博客平臺

    署 Halo 博客平臺,充分發揮其穩定可靠的服務優勢。通過這一實踐,我們將展示如何利用華為的強大支持,實現博客平臺的高效搭建與管理。依托華為
    的頭像 發表于 12-26 09:40 ?186次閱讀
    基于華為<b class='flag-5'>云</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b>部<b class='flag-5'>搭建</b> Halo 博客平臺

    基于華為 Flexus 服務器 X 實例搭建 Linux 學習環境

    不僅提供了強大的計算資源,還擁有靈活的擴展能力和穩定的運行表現,為用戶提供了可靠的技術支撐。特別是對于那些希望快速搭建 Linux 學習環境的用戶來說,華為 Flexus
    的頭像 發表于 12-25 17:10 ?184次閱讀
    基于華為<b class='flag-5'>云</b> <b class='flag-5'>Flexus</b> <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b><b class='flag-5'>搭建</b> Linux 學習環境

    采用 Flexus 服務器 X 實例搭建 RTSP 直播服務器

    一、前言 這篇文章講解:? 采用華為最新推出的 Flexus 服務器 X 實例
    的頭像 發表于 12-24 17:36 ?203次閱讀
    采用 <b class='flag-5'>Flexus</b> <b class='flag-5'>云</b><b class='flag-5'>服務器</b> <b class='flag-5'>X</b> <b class='flag-5'>實例</b><b class='flag-5'>搭建</b> RTSP 直播<b class='flag-5'>服務器</b>
    主站蜘蛛池模板: 色在线视频亚洲欧美| 黑人强伦姧人妻日韩那庞大的| 中文字幕乱码一区久久麻豆樱花| A级韩国乱理伦片在线观看| 国产精品成人A蜜柚在线观看| 久久久久久极精品久久久| 色欲狠狠躁天天躁无码中文字幕| 在线精品国精品国产不卡| 国产成人免费a在线视频app| 老司机午夜影院味味| 亚洲 日韩 自拍 视频一区| 9久久免费国产精品特黄 | 漂亮的保姆3中文版完整版 | 亚洲一区在线视频观看| 国产成人精品永久免费视频| 男人和女人一级黄色大片| 亚洲午夜精品A片久久软件| 国产高清免费视频免费观看| 欧美残忍xxxx极端| 7777色鬼xxxx欧美色夫| 久久草这里全是精品香蕉频线观| 羞羞漫画在线播放| 国产激情精品久久久久久碰| 日本十八禁无遮拦啪啪漫画| 91久久偷偷做嫩草影院免| 久久精品嫩草影院免费看| 亚洲视频欧美视频| 花蝴蝶hd免费| 亚洲人成影院在线播放 | 91成品视频| 伦理电影2499伦理片| 伊人久久电影院| 精品久久久久久无码人妻国产馆| 午夜十八岁禁| 国产精品亚洲AV毛片一区二区三区 | 国产午夜在线精品三级a午夜电影 国产午夜在线观看视频播放 | 国产精品青草久久福利不卡 | 韩国精品韩国专区久久| 午夜影院美女| 国产九色在线| 亚洲第一页视频|